Australian
Scout History
Years Organization Operations
1907 Record of local scout groups only (W.A.
& Victoria)
1908 Chums Scout Patrols (Merged with British Boy Scouts
1910)
League of Boy Scouts (Promoted by Sunday Times & R.C.
Packer ceased c1914)
1909 Boys' Brigade Scouts (Scheme discontinued in 1927)
1909 Imperial Boy Scouts (Became Australian I.B.S.
Disbanded during 1939-45 war)
1909 Church Scout Patrols (Part of Anglican Church Lads'
Brigade. Ceased by 1912)
Australian League of Boy Scouts Qld (Affiliated to U.K. Boy
Scouts Association July 1910 and changed name to League of
Baden-Powell Boy Scouts, Qld Section then to Boy Scout's
Association, Qld Section 1914) (Merged as branch of Boy
Scout's Association 1926)
1909 Girl Peace Scouts (Absorbed by V.A.D.s 1914-18 war and
Girl Guides 1920s)
(Last Troop, Lindasfarne Tasmania, ceased 1935)
1909 British Boy Scouts (Ceased activity in Australia
c1950s but retains members)
(Still active as a registered charity in U.K.)
1910 Australian Boy Scouts (Merged with Imperial Boy Scouts
to become A.I.B.S.)
1912 Gippsland Boy Scout Association (Affiliated with
Australian Imperial Boy Scouts)
1914 The Boy Scout's Association (Originally Baden-Powell
Boy Scouts; formed Dec.1909 in UK)
(now The Scout Association) 1914 - N.S.W. Section formed
1914 - N.S.W. Section formed
1920/21 - Tasmanian, S.A. and W.A. Sections formed
1923 - Victorian Section formed
1926 - Queensland Branch formed
1958 - Australian branch formed
???? Methodist Boy Scouts (W.A.) (Troops affiliated with
Boy Scouts Association after 1924)
1921 Life Saving Scouts (Salvation Army) (Succeeded by
Boys' Legion in 1970s)
1922 Norfolk Island Boy Scouts (Registered with The Boy
Scouts Association 13/5/1930)
1927 Catholic Boy Scouts' Association (Society of St.
Vincent de Paul - NSW. & Qld.)
1939 Blue Boy Scouts (St. Enoch's Presbyterian Church, Mt.
Morgan, Qld.)
(Previously Boys' Brigade Scouts 1910-27.
Affiliated to League of Boy Scouts 1910-27 then Scout
Association 1934-39)
(Independent 1939-57)
